The ability of the cardiovascular and respiratory systems to deliver oxygen-rich blood to working muscles during sustained activity. It’s one of the five key components of health-related fitness.
Cardiorespiratory sessions consist of three phases:
- Warm-up (5–10 min): dynamic movements, SMR, gentle cardio to prepare heart, lungs, muscles
- Conditioning: main workout in one or more heart rate zones
- Cool-down: return body to resting state safely
